We examined optical fibers suitable for avoiding such problems as the fiber fuse phenomenon and failures at bends with a high power input. We found that the threshold power for fiber fuse propagation in photonic crystal fiber (PCF) and hole-assisted fiber (HAF) can exceed 18 W, which is more than 10 times that in conventional single-mode fiber (SMF). The performance of direct and hetedyne detection optical intersatellite communication links are evaluated and compared. It is shown that the perfonnance of optical links is very sensitive to the pointing and tracking e m at the transmitter and receiver.
